bifrost/scripts
Markos Chandras 69d6cbae25 scripts: install-deps.sh: Fix distribution detection
Relying on the installed package manager to detect the distribution
is not reliable since it's possible to install multiple package managers
at the same time. As such, lets simply use the information in the
os-release files.

Change-Id: I285c6cd94932f84bb9133b39d282c39d9a25b301
2017-10-02 07:45:52 +01:00
..
ansible-pip-str.py Fix ansible-pip-version.py script 2017-02-14 16:25:34 +02:00
collect-test-info.sh scripts: Collect logs even if deployment fails. 2017-02-14 09:37:41 +00:00
env-setup.sh Fix to use "." to source script files 2017-09-20 02:58:52 +08:00
install-deps.sh scripts: install-deps.sh: Fix distribution detection 2017-10-02 07:45:52 +01:00
README.md Unify testing scripts 2016-06-01 10:42:28 -07:00
split_json.py Use JSON baremetal data in testing 2017-03-06 17:06:30 +02:00
test-bifrost-build-images.sh Unify testing scripts 2016-06-01 10:42:28 -07:00
test-bifrost-inventory-dhcp.sh Unify testing scripts 2016-06-01 10:42:28 -07:00
test-bifrost-keystone-auth.sh Add test script for Bifrost using keystone 2016-12-02 18:33:05 +00:00
test-bifrost-venv.sh Unify testing scripts 2016-06-01 10:42:28 -07:00
test-bifrost.sh scripts: test-bifrost: Start MySQL service before configuring the DB 2017-06-19 19:19:42 +01:00

Scripts

This directory contains several scripts used in the OpenStack CI environment for CI testing of Bifrost, or CI testing that uses Bifrost to test other projects.

The env-setup.sh script is often used to install initial dependencies. These are generally not intended for use outside of the OpenStack CI environment (or similar).

test-bifrost-build-image.sh, test-bifrost-venv.sh, and test-bifrost-inventory-dhcp.sh are symlinks to test-bifrost.sh intended to provide backwards compatibility now that all functionality has been moved to test-bifrost.sh.